How a week is built

Nine components,
five dinners.

Every week arrives as four proteins, three vegetable sides, and two starches. You mix and match across the week, so five dinners never feel like the same plate twice.

4 Proteins Beef, pork, poultry, seafood — your call
3 Vegetable sides Swap a starch for a fourth or fifth vegetable
2 Starches Skip entirely if you're eating low-carb
How portions work. The number of dishes stays the same whether you're one person or two — what changes is the quantity in each container. A one-person plan is portioned for five single dinners. A two-person plan is portioned for five dinners for two.

If your household changes for a given week — guests, a partner back from travel, a teenager with an appetite — tell us when you confirm your menu and we'll adjust portions. Once the food is cooked we can't upsize mid-week.

Storing & reheating

Reheating instructions go up with the menu.

Every dish has its own reheating instructions, posted online with that week’s menu, dish by dish — so you can pull them up on your phone standing in front of the open refrigerator. The general guidance:

Proteins & starchesOven is best — 325°F, covered, 15–20 minutes. Microwave works: 2–3 minutes, turning halfway.
FishGently and briefly. 300°F for 8–10 minutes, or 90 seconds in the microwave.
VegetablesA hot skillet for 3–4 minutes keeps texture far better than a microwave.
Salads, wraps, bowlsMeant to be enjoyed cold. No reheating needed.
Shelf life. Meals are cooked the morning they go out and are at their best for about four days. If your fifth dinner lands on Friday or later, move that container to the freezer when it arrives and thaw it overnight in the refrigerator before reheating.
